This book describes 12 genera, 110 species.The family Polygonaceae in China consists of some 14 genera with ca.288 species, Wang and Feng, in his paper on pollen morphology in the genus Polygonum in China, examined 44 species and 2 varieties by means of both light microscope and scanning electron microscope. They described ten pollen types. Most palynologists have been trying to study pollen morphology of the Polygonaceae in relation to the taxonomy, but the knowledge on pollen evolution in the Polygonaceae is scarce. The aim of this study is to probe into phylogeny of 28 pollen types in the Polygonaceae of China. The Polygonaceous distribution patterns were outlined, and their distribution center, place and time of origin and way of dispersal were discussed
